Colossians 3:16

Let the word of the Anointed One (Messiah, Christ) (Gr. logos – singular) richly dwell in you, as you
with all wisdom teach (instruct)
and admonish (convey understanding, gently warn, exhort) one another;
when you sing
psalms [from the Book of Psalms, but also other books of the Bible],
hymns [human-composed songs of praise] and
spiritual songs [general term – can also refer to singing in the spirit, see 1 Cor. 14:15]
with gratitude in your hearts to God [for the grace he willingly extends].
[A parallel to this verse is found in Eph. 5:18–21, where the exhortation is to be filled with the Spirit. Paul points out the importance of the Word and the Spirit in the life of the believer.]

Manuscript comments

TR has 27 Words, NA has 29 (+2).
